I came to this book worn out by classics that preach only ideal virtue. Guan Zhong's insight is realistic to the point of being chilling. "Only when the granaries are full do people understand propriety; only when food and clothing suffice do they understand honor and shame." That sentence struck me hard. Before any lofty cause, if you would lead people and change the world, you must first see to bread and warmth—a weighty truth. I wonder whether any other classic has seen so clearly into human nature and the workings of the economy. It is the essence of the practical, letting us dream of ideals with our feet planted in reality.
